Erdogan Congratulates Aliyev on Victory
On September 2, Turkish President Recep Tayyip Erdogan held a phone conversation with Azerbaijani President Ilham Aliyev. Erdogan congratulated Aliyev on the decisive victory of the "New Azerbaijan" Party in the parliamentary elections.
Erdogan expressed confidence that the elections were held in a free and democratic environment and reflected the "will of the Azerbaijani people." It is noteworthy that parliamentary elections took place in Azerbaijan on September 1. Based on the processing of 91% of the precinct protocols, it was established that the ruling "New Azerbaijan" Party received the majority of the votes.
